I signed up for a subscription, and I though I'd give it a try. When I quickly realized their database is out of date and not updated, I chose to cancel. I was told I am not allowed to cancel and I would owe them $2,500 for a year. If I don't pay I will be sent to collections. They said that's how much I owe to their company and they will have to put a credit hold on my company. I never use their services, I wanted to cancel the next day after I subscribed to them.

Tip for consumers:
I wish I knew they wanted $2,500. I thought I could cancel at any time but they made me sign some e document that I didn't pay attention to. It was not made clear to me that the subscription is for a year with no option to cancel at any time
I subscribed to Variety Insight for one year. The database was not up to what I had expected but I let the subscription run out. They contacted me before the contract expired to see if I wanted to renew, I said no. Then they replied that they had made a mistake when they sent the renewal notice and that it was already too late, so I was resubscribed without my consent. I have contacted them multiple times to try to resolve this and they have not made any effort to address the situation. They have charged our organization for an entire year despite the fact that subscriptions are usually paid monthly.
